Noun Gentilic
=============
Summary
-------
A gentilic noun is a noun that describes the ethnic identity of a person or group of people.
Article
-------
Biblical Hebrew expresses national, tribal, or ancestral identity using nouns that (usually) immediately follow the noun they
describe. For this reason, some scholars prefer to classify gentilic nouns as :ref:`gentilic adjectives<adjective_gentilic>`,
because they appear in the same position as :ref:`attributive adjectives<adjective-attributive>`.
Either classification is grammatically correct.
Examples
--------
.. csv-table:: Example: GEN 16:1
וְלָ֛הּ שִׁפְחָ֥ה מִצְרִ֖ית
And-to-her slave-girl **Egyptian**
"but she had a female servant, **an Egyptian,**"
.. csv-table:: Example: LEV 24:10
"וַיֵּצֵא֙ בֶּן־אִשָּׁ֣ה **יִשְׂרְאֵלִ֔ית** וְהוּא֙ בֶּן־אִ֣ישׁ
מִצְרִ֔י"
"And-he-went-out son-of\_woman **Israelite** and-he son-of\_man
**Egyptian**"
"Now it happened that the son of an Israelite woman, whose father was
an Egyptian, went"
